Job Description
Job responsibilities
Duties and responsibilities:
-
Conduct land survey within the District using the appropriate technologies (e.g. GIS), demarcate and approve land cadastral plans;
-
Consolidate and maintain an updated Geo-localizable list of used and unused land across the District, analyse and produce reports on the land use and its management within the District;
-
Prepare land documents to be issued by the District in conformity with the procedure’s manual approved by competent authorities;
-
Participate in the preparation of specific land use plans and ensure their coordinated implementation;
-
Work hand in hand with concerned stakeholders to organize and carry out map-making, land subdivision, land titles elaboration across the District;
-
Perform any other duties assigned by the supervisor.
